Originally Posted by jrsalesco
Anyone using HID bulbs with suvneers fog lights?
Iam, I had to modify the housings to work. You have to dremel out the plastic holder that the halogen bulb fits into and slide the hid bulb through it. Hids will not lock down in the foglamp housing for some reason.

Originally Posted by saleen01
can you explain, i never took a good look at gary's bumper, it comes with brackets ?

what do i need to tell my bodyshop to do/order?

thanks

Gary's bumper comes with brackets but it is specifically for an E63 sensor which is smaller in size than E55/E500. I just plugged them up for now and disabled my parktronic via star.
